Neelakantan and colleagues (Biochem Pharmacol, 2017) then took the pharmacological step, reporting that selective, membrane-permeable small-molecule NNMT inhibitors reversed high-fat-diet-induced obesity in mice this is the study most directly relevant to the 5-Amino-1MQ class, because it moves from the target matters to a drug against the target does something in a live animal. And again, it is a mouse study
